Multi-color droplet digital PCR assay enables allele-specific quantification of heterogeneous genome editing outcomes
Precise characterization of genome editing outcomes remains a major challenge because edited cell populations contain diverse alleles generated by homology-directed repair, non-homologous end joining (NHEJ), or base editing.
